Who We AreApplied Materials is a global leader in materials engineering solutions used to produce virtually every new chip and advanced display in the world. We design, build and service cutting-edge equipment that helps our customers manufacture display and semiconductor chips – the brains of devices we use every day. As the foundation of the global electronics industry, Applied enables the exciting technologies that literally connect our world – like AI and IoT. Responsibilities

  • Direct ownership of regular tracking and ensuring on-time delivery committed from suppliers
  • Tracking and management of sub-tier supplier schedules for constrained manufacturing processes
  • Develop plans and execute delivery schedule improvements where customer commits don’t meet Applied’s need-by dates
  • Coordinate material transfers between indirect expense and production warehouse locations
  • Perform SAP transactions for material movement accurately and on time
  • Work with suppliers and program teams to track parts delivery
  • Resolve part shortages, delays, and material issues, including coordination of sell-backs from Applied’s inventory
  • Primary point of contact to provide periodic material status updates to the cross functional program team
  • Participate in build readiness reviews and provide material status, risk assessment, and recovery plans for upcoming milestones.
  • Build stakeholder trust through clear, timely status updates that show material risks are actively managed, and surface potential issues early so support can be engaged.
  • Manage internal stakeholders proactively to minimize escalations—giving program teams and leadership confidence that material issues are under control, while flagging risks and raising the need for help early.
